Output e8648cb216e505f87a01e822110c4bf902e02b993987d07a17a8fdf0a0db5155:6

value
65888405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 677c9847687a4a12d0248715bb705ffe30fcf120 OP_EQUAL
address
MHLM6ByE3UvVBHJ7XBxYRCgFmwnPT2iGg8
transaction
e8648cb216e505f87a01e822110c4bf902e02b993987d07a17a8fdf0a0db5155
spent
true